What You Will Do:

  • Collaborate closely with engineering teams to identify, mitigate, and systematically address vulnerabilities, ensuring the resilience and integrity of our platforms.
  • Work alongside our active community of researchers within our bug bounty program to assess the impact and severity of identified vulnerabilities, prioritizing fixes and enhancements.
  • Assist our incident response process by contributing to established incident response protocols, aiding in the swift identification, containment, and remediation of security threats to maintain operational integrity.

About You:

  • You have at least 2 years of experience as a Security Engineer or similar role.
  • Experienced in writing helpful tooling in a modern language (e.g., Python, GoLang, or TypeScript/JavaScript).
  • A solid grasp of vulnerability management, and a keen engineering empathy.
  • You are experienced with communicating risk and technical details.

The San Francisco, CA base pay range for this role is $161,000.00 - $209,000.00. This salary range is an estimate. Actual salary will be based on job related skills, experience and location. Pay ranges outside San Francisco may be adjusted based on employee location. The total compensation package also includes benefits and equity-based compensation. Your recruiter can share more about the specific pay range for your location during the hiring process.
